In the quest for the best bike saddle, it’s essential to consider your riding style. Road cyclists, for instance, typically opt for saddles with a narrower profile to reduce chafing and provide a more aerodynamic position. Mountain bikers, on the other hand, often prefer wider saddles with additional padding for enhanced comfort and support on rough terrain. Commuter cyclists, who prioritize practicality and comfort over speed, may find saddles with a more upright posture and a broader surface area to be ideal. By understanding your riding style, you can narrow down your saddle choices and select the one that best suits your needs.

Saddle Width

For optimal pressure relief, choosing the correct saddle width is crucial. To determine your ideal width, measure the distance between your sit bones (ischium) while seated. This measurement can be done using a sit bone measuring tool or by sitting on a piece of corrugated cardboard and marking the indentations made by your sit bones.

Sit Bone Width Saddle Width
< 10 cm 130 – 145 mm
10 – 12 cm 145 – 155 mm
12 – 14 cm 155 – 165 mm
> 14 cm 165 – 175 mm

Saddle Shape

Saddle shape also plays a role in pressure relief. Saddles with a flat or slightly scooped profile tend to distribute pressure more evenly than saddles with a heavily curved profile. The amount of cushioning and padding on the saddle is another factor to consider, as too much or too little padding can lead to discomfort over long distances.

Ergonomic Excellence: Saddles Designed for Long-Distance Comfort

For those embarking on extended cycling adventures, a comfortable saddle is paramount. Ergonomically designed saddles address the unique demands of long-distance riding, ensuring optimal comfort and support.

Saddle Width and Shape

Saddle width is crucial for distributing pressure evenly across the sit bones. A wider saddle offers greater support, especially for riders with wide hips or thighs. Saddle shape also plays a role in comfort. A saddle with a “cut-out” section in the middle can reduce pressure on sensitive areas, while a saddle with a slightly curved profile can conform more closely to the body’s anatomy.

Padding and Materials

Saddle padding should provide adequate cushioning without sacrificing support. Memory foam, gel inserts, and high-density foam are common padding materials that provide a balance of comfort and durability. The saddle’s cover material also impacts comfort. Leather saddles offer a classic feel and can mold to the rider’s shape over time, while synthetic materials like nylon and microfiber provide a durable and water-resistant option.

Suspension and Adjustability

Saddles with suspension systems can absorb road vibrations, reducing fatigue and discomfort on rough terrain. Some saddles also feature adjustable features, such as tilt angle, fore-aft position, and saddle height. These adjustments allow riders to customize the saddle’s position to their individual anatomy and riding style.

Pressure Relief Perfection: Saddles that Minimize Discomfort

Cycling is a great way to get exercise and enjoy the outdoors, but it can also be uncomfortable if you don’t have the right saddle. A good saddle will help to distribute your weight evenly and reduce pressure on your sit bones, which are the two bones that support your weight when you’re sitting. This can help to prevent pain and numbness, and make your rides more enjoyable.

Saddle Material

Saddles are typically made from leather, synthetic materials, or a combination of both. Leather saddles are more durable and comfortable than synthetic saddles, but they also require more maintenance. Synthetic saddles are less expensive and easier to care for, but they may not be as comfortable as leather saddles.

Saddle Shape

Saddles come in a variety of shapes, sizes, and widths. The best saddle for you will depend on your individual anatomy and riding style. If you’re not sure what saddle to choose, you can ask your local bike shop for recommendations.

Saddle Padding

Saddles can be padded with foam, gel, or a combination of both. Foam padding is less expensive and more durable than gel padding, but it may not be as comfortable. Gel padding is more comfortable, but it can be more expensive and less durable.

Saddle Features

Some saddles have additional features, such as cutouts, pressure relief channels, and suspension. Cutouts help to reduce pressure on your perineum, which is the area between your genitals and anus. Pressure relief channels help to distribute your weight more evenly and reduce pressure on your sit bones. Suspension helps to absorb shocks and vibrations, which can make your rides more comfortable.

Anatomical Considerations: Finding the Perfect Fit

Choosing the right saddle is crucial for maximizing comfort and performance. Consider your anatomy, such as the width of your sit bones, the shape of your perineum, and your flexibility. A saddle too narrow can cause discomfort and pressure on soft tissues, while a saddle too wide can lead to chafing and instability.

Material Matters: Comfort and Durability

Saddle materials directly impact ride comfort and longevity. Leather saddles offer a classic, comfortable experience that molds to your body over time. However, they require regular maintenance and are not ideal for wet or muddy conditions. Synthetic materials like PU (polyurethane) and EVA (ethylene-vinyl acetate) provide a balance of cushioning and durability, making them a popular choice for performance saddles.

Firmness and Cushioning: Striking the Balance

The firmness of a saddle depends on personal preferences. Firmer saddles provide better power transfer and support, while softer saddles offer more comfort during longer rides. It’s important to find a balance that suits both your riding style and tolerance for discomfort.

Channel Design: Pressure Relief

Saddles often feature a central channel or cutout designed to relieve pressure on the perineum. This is especially beneficial for male riders, reducing numbness and discomfort. However, some riders may prefer a wider saddle without a channel for increased stability.

Aerodynamic Features: Cheating the Wind

Performance-oriented saddles often incorporate aerodynamic features to enhance speed and efficiency. Streamlined shapes, narrow profiles, and slick surfaces reduce drag and improve airflow, allowing riders to conserve energy.

Mounting Options: Tailoring the Fit

Saddles come with various mounting options to allow for customization and fine-tuning. Adjustable rails allow for forward or backward adjustments, while tilt adjustment enables riders to optimize their riding position. Some saddles even feature interchangeable components, such as different covers or padding inserts, allowing for further personalization.

The Perfect Fit: How to Choose the Right Saddle for Your Needs

Saddle Width

Your sit bone width, the distance between your sit bones, is a crucial factor in determining saddle width. To measure your sit bone width, sit on a piece of corrugated cardboard and draw a line around your sit bones. The distance between the two lines is your sit bone width. Choose a saddle that is the same width as your sit bones or slightly wider.

Saddle Shape

Saddles come in various shapes, including flat, curved, and V-shaped. Flat saddles provide more support for the sit bones, while curved saddles are more comfortable for riders who rotate their hips while pedaling. V-shaped saddles are designed to relieve pressure on the perineal area.

Saddle Padding

Saddle padding can range from thin to thick. Thin padding provides less cushioning but better support, while thick padding offers more comfort but can cause pressure points. Choose a saddle with a padding level that suits your riding style and personal preferences.

Saddle Cutout

Some saddles feature cutouts or channels designed to relieve pressure on the perineal area. Cutouts can be central, offset, or full-length. Central cutouts are positioned directly under the sit bones, offset cutouts are shifted to one side, and full-length cutouts extend the entire length of the saddle.

Rail Material and Type

Saddle rails are made from various materials, including steel, titanium, and carbon fiber. Steel rails are durable and affordable, while titanium rails are lightweight and strong. Carbon fiber rails are the lightest and most comfortable but also the most expensive.

Saddle rails also come in different types, including standard, oversized, and wing-flex. Standard rails fit most seatposts, while oversized rails require a specific seatpost. Wing-flex rails flex slightly, allowing for some movement.

Saddle Height and Position

Proper saddle height and position are essential for comfort and efficiency. To set your saddle height, sit on the saddle with your feet flat on the ground and your knees slightly bent. Your saddle should be high enough so that your legs are almost fully extended at the bottom of the pedal stroke.

To adjust the saddle position, move it forward or backward until your knees are directly above the ball of your feet when your pedals are in the 3 o’clock and 9 o’clock positions.

Test Ride

The best way to find the right saddle is to test ride a few different options. Ask your local bike shop if they have demo saddles available. Ride each saddle for a short period, paying attention to how comfortable it feels and whether it causes any pressure points.
